Now that we have found a way to create easily 3D planet maps with hexes, maybe we should give a little more attention to tools that could help us to run our planetcrawl.

And the first one is how we can display new informations on the map, or even edit the map as a consequence of the actions or discoveries of the characters.


Sketchup floating labels
The easiest way is to add a floating label that points directly to the place that you want to mark. The advantage is that you can add as much text you want into it. The drawback is that if you have too much of those labels, they are going to make the planet map very confusing.
Anyway, they are easy to make:

-Choose the label tool
-Click on a point on the map and extend the label to its position
-Fill the text in the label


Editing the map
It is also possible to draw directly on the texture map that covers our 3D planet model. Indeed, Sketchup has a function just for that.

-step 0: before being able to use that function, you need to have a graphic program linked to Sketchup:
              -Preferences>Applications and choose a graphic application like GIMP or Photoshop

Now, you can edit your map, from Sketchup, on the fly:

-step 1: right click on a face of the 3D map, choose texture>edit texture image and it should open in the program chosen in step 1.
-step 2: make the modifications to your map in your graphic program. Hint: if you are making a change on your map because the players have discovered that their map was inaccurate (there is a city where their map indicated a forest), a simple copy and paste from another hex is quick enough.
-step 3: Flatten the image and close it. When the program asks to save the changes, click yes.

Given the size of the mapping texture, it won't be possible to add many informations onto the hexes. At best a symbol of two or an index indication directing to a note in your scenario.

But, whatever solution you use, it won't be possible to map the planetary 3D model with the details that could be needed once our characters are on the ground.


So, we are going to need sub maps for zooming in on the area covered by one hex of our planet (only those with interest, that need some focus, of course). But as soon as we do it, we are into known territory: the classic hexcrawl that we have known and practiced before.
You'll find a lot of advice by reading the articles about hexcrawls that were posted on The Alexandrian blog, more to the point that I could hope to write.
Anyway, to map those hexes, you can go back to Hexographer, Tiled (a post about that wonderful program is long overdue) or sketch them on paper.

Some times ago, I did show a way to turn the kind of planetary maps familiar to Traveller gamers into 3D views for the enjoyment of your players.

Whilst not very complicated, it involved the cutting and pasting of every face into the model, one by one, twenty of them....
It was not a very bright solution.... It can be made in one step....Sorry.

So, here is a new way to turn your planet maps into a 3D model that your players can look around to observe the geography of their destination. But now, it can be made in less than five minutes.

Observant readers will notice that I have also modified the presentation of the result, so that now, it avoids giving the impression that planets are D20 in space but show the model as a simplified 3D representation destined to give only the pertinent information about a planet to an overburdened space crew.


PART ONE: PREPARING THE FLAT MAP
- Open the Icosahedral Worldmap Generator from Inkwell, the makers of Hexographer (free to download HERE)
- Generate or draw your map. You can generate a map or place yourself all the hexes you want. The best idea is probably to generate the map and change the parts you want to make specifically to fit your scenario. Take care to choose the number of hexes of a mapside, depending on the size of the planet. Export the map as png.
Click the image to see full size
- Open the png in GIMP (free to download HERE)
- Crop: as you can see, there is a grey area, extending around the map itself. Select the map itself with select rectangle tool and then crop to the selected area.
Click the image to see full size
- Resize: Our cropped map must be exactly 1500 x 709 pixels, so resize it to that size. Disable the automatic Keep Proportions.

- (Optional) Heal: whilst we have cropped out the exterior grey area, there are still grey triangles area between the triangle faces of our map. Those areas won't show on the 3D map, so we could keep them. Still sometimes they can appear as fine lines between faces of our 3D maps. It is easy to get rid of them to have perfect matches faces on our 3D maps. Select those grey triangle and apply the heal selection filter.
Click the image to see full size
Click the image to see full size
Above is the healed view of the map. As you see, GIMP added parts where the map was plain grey. This is unimportant, because those part won't show on the 3D map. What is important is that the colors have been extended from the map boundaries, meaning that there won't be grey visible on the 3D map.

- (Optional) Add features to your map: of course, whilst you are in GIMP, you can add some special features on your maps (text or wathever).

- Export as png.

PART TWO: FROM 2D TO 3D

- Open Sketchup (download for free HERE) The free version is the one called Sketchup Make.
- Open the blank planet map (download it HERE)
- Replace the blank texture with the planet map you designed in part one. For that, do the following:

Open the texture window (bucket tool and clicking the brick on the choices on the upper part of the panel) and double click on the empty planet texture (the one with the letters) to open the panel completely.
Click the image to see full size
Go to the texture menu in the lower part of the window and choose Load. Navigate then to your planetary map and choose it. It is done.
Click the image to see full size
- (Optional) Add 3D labels to your map (like those moving around on the above animated gif)
- Save your file

Your players can now view and manipulate the map within the Sketchup viewer (freely available HERE), without any risk to modify it. Basically, they should simply click the tabs at the top of the page, but they can also use the normal sketchup manipulating tools. They can always come back to the normal views by clicking a tab anyway.

Five minutes flat for a planetary map, which means that a full subsector can be mapped in 3D in one hour. Meaning also that with just a little more work and then...

How about playing a planetcrawl or even a spacecrawl or sectorcrawl? It wouldn't be very complicated....

A few encounters tables by terrain types common on all the planets (spaceports, imperial cities,...), a few encounters tables for terrain types specific for a planet (natives cities, wilderness,..) and a few hexes with prepared places that the players are searching for or containing the stuff that every adventurers are wishing to find (a crashed spaceship, the ruins of a pre-imperial civilization, a research station which doesn't emit anymore, the hideout of the scientific madman, the secret base where the Zorgs are keeping the space Princess captive,...). Don't forget to add trading and adventures opportunities, here and there.

Try to alternate civilized, populated planets and barren unexplored ones. Keep space communications limited by light speed whilst space travel is through space wrap, meaning that if you want to know something, you'd better go and see for yourself.  Space travel should be more like pirates ocean going than 21th century communications.
Make even wrap travel slow enough to give a strong feeling of navigating among an ocean of stars separated by gulfs of blackness. 
Add misjump possibilities, just for the look on the player's face when they appear in a system swarming with Zorgs warships where nothing have been reported before.

And, of course, all this should happen on a frontier sector, where most of the universe is still mysterious and largely unexplored.

But, mostly, give the characters reasons to move and to search; either to find something or someone or solve some mysteries; and/or to flee from someone or something. This is pulps space! Have action!

First choice to use those ideas would be CLASSIC TRAVELLER (just the black books 1, 2 and 3), of course. After all they are rules that were designed to be able to play in any scifi setting. The imperial background channeled the game in another direction, but is, after all,  a later addition.

Wouldn't a game like  X-PLORERS also perfectly fit this mood? It is a wonderful old school scifi game. It shall give you all you need for the kind of campaign described above. ....  You could also use other games with the right state of mind: STAR ACE, STAR FRONTIERS, SAVAGE WORLDS TALES OF THE SPACE PRINCESSOr also, STAR EXPLORERSSTARSHIPS & SPACEMEN 1st or 2nd Edition for a Star Trek feeling, which, of course blends quite well with a planetcrawl game. Ou enfin, en français EMPIRE GALACTIQUE (la première édition seulement, la seconde ne tenant pas vraiment la route).

Now is the time for retroscifi planetcrawl. Time to dust off your Poul Anderson and Edmund Hamilton novels. Grab you blaster, fire the engines of your old trusty modified Trader smuggler spaceship and go save a Space Princess.

For me, one of the most enjoyable parts of mastering a space opera game, has always been the mapping part. I have always loved the idea of making the planetary maps on the icosahedron projection that was used in RPGs since Traveller. Like that one:


(this map comes from the Hexographer free map generator, read further)

Whilst I make with great care the maps that are required for the scenario, I have always needed more maps than those. Indeed, the players are bent to wander around and, after all, one of the attraction of space opera is the possibility to travel around in an almost limitless setting.

So, I also need to be able to populate parts of the setting that are not vital for the scenario. It is quite easy as far as stats are concerned (all rulesets have generation systems for sectors, stars and planets), but it can be very time consuming if you want to map all those planets, or even some of them.

That's where Hexographer comes in. It is a simple mapping program that lets you make normal maps. And, if you have never heard about it, you should have a look, it can make your life as a GM much easier.

But it also has a setting for icosahedral maps. And what is even more interesting, it can also generate maps from a few chpices (hydrography, mountain ranges,...) which are the kind of informations that your game system and scenario has normally provided. And then it lets you customize the generated result.

But it is even better: there is a free version here that is limited to planetary maps. It should be enough for what we are speaking about here, though I would advise you to buy the full version, it is not expensive and you won't regret it: it will give you access to other mapping functions, styles,...

Anyway, download it, open it and generate a few maps, it is fun and even addictive.

But, why stop there? Why not present those maps in a 3D way? Like this one:


This is simply the map shown above turned into a 3D view.

First, you'll need Sketchup to change the flat map into a 3D model. You can download it Here.

You'll also need the empty 3D model planet. It is a Sketchup skp file with empty faces, and you can download it Here.

Now, generate a map with Hexographer, we are going to turn it into a 3D planet.

Open the empty Sketchup planet file with Sketchup, it should look like this:


Click on the A1 Tab. Click once on the face that is in front of you to select it. Then, Right-click>Texture>Modify Image Texture.

The face A1 that you were facing should open itself in the graphic program that is associated with Sketchup (if no graphic program is associated with Sketchup, go to Preferences>Applications and choose one, something like Photoshop or GIMP would be perfect).

Now, open the map of the planet you generated with Hexographer and select the part corresponding to the A1 face, paste and resize it. Flatten the layers and save.
The new image should now be visible in Sketchup on the 3D map. And as there are twenty faces, yes, you'll have to do it twenty times (from A1 to C5).

To make it easier to select the part of the map associated with a face, here is a little sketch of them:


When you are finished, just save your Sketchup model.
You, of course,  can re-open it any time and make any  changes you want, using Sketchup.

But if you prefer that your players, whilst being able to see and manipulate the 3D map, are unable to make changes, let them open it using Sketchup Viewer, available Here.

My Maptool framework for Savage Worlds (english version)

Maptool is a free Virtual Tabletop program. Basically it is a virtual tabletop intended for playing through internet. But it can be something else.

Contrary to what is usually put forward about the program ability to play through the net (and it is also true of other VTTs), Maptool is also (mainly?) a fabulous tool to play in "normal" face to face games with the players gathered around a table (and also to play by forums, but that's for another post).

Maptool is not specifically designed for one particular game (if you use it "out of the box", it is a simple whiteboard upon which you can move your game tokens). It is still possible to adapt Maptool for the game you play, and the way you play it, by developping a framework.

It is the framework that I have developped to play Savage Worlds with my gaming group that I intend to present here. Or, more precisely it is the english version of the framework I use in french.
Maptool can be downloaded here.
You'll find further explanations, ideas or solutions here.

First, I must stress that I use Maptool exclusively to play face to face games, with real players, and not to play online. I use Maptool as a display for my players and to record easily gaming stuff. You'll find a compleat explanation about the setup I use here, but, basically, it is simply a computer with a second screen attached to it.

The framework (meaning all the automated functions I have programmed) is the result of that way to use Maptool; and, a lot of things that could have been added or programmed for gaming online (like dice throws for exemple) are done around the table and are not part of the framework.

If you prefer a more compleat and automated framework, you should download Savage Troll's framework which shall let you use much more features.

Here is what Maptool looks like when using my framework:


As you can see, selecting a token (or even just moving the mouse on it) shows the portrait associated to the token and reveals a small window with a few informations. The informations are going to be different if the token is a PC or a NPC. The map, shown on the right occupies the main part of the screen (you only see a fraction here, it goes further to the right). And there is a column on the left that can display the tokens and maps library or the Campaign Macros, by toggling the tabs at the bottom. It is all we are going to use.

We are going to review all those campaign macros.

Let us see what those controls do.


The first button (Character Sheet) reveals the character sheet associated with a token.


Here is, for exemple, the sheet of the character that was visible above:


The second control (Input) let you fill or modify the character sheet. After clicking the button, you can select different categories and fill or check the fields.

Content should be self explaining.


The next controls (Wounds, Fatigue, Power and Bennies) let you modify the character state by managing the values that can change during the game.


Increasing wounds and fatigue points can trigger the display of some states on the token (for exemple, a wildcard shall be "Out" after three wounds, whilst a non wild card shall be eliminated after just one,...). Moreover, malus from wounds and fatigue shall be displayednear the character's portrait.

But, to give the maximum of freedom to the GM, he can override those states and put them on or off with the next row of controls (States).


Here is what those states look like:


Out means that a wildcard has been put out of the fight through wounds or fatigue. It can also be attributed directly by the GM depending of what happens in the scenario (any reason for which a character, wildcard or not, should be inconscious or unable to take actions).


Death is displayed when a non wildcard character receives a wound. It can be activated by the GM depending on the results of wounds on a wildcard.


The Shaken state can be the result of different things in Savage Worlds. So, it is the GM who must handle it..


Next two controls, from the Appearance category let you play with the portrait, image or handout of a token (or object).
To understand what it is about, you must know that it is possible to associate three images with a token (or an object).
-the image, the token as it appears on the map
-the portrait that appears when you put your mouse on a token
-a handout, an image that you can show to give informations during the game (basically, it is used to show a handout carried by the token, hence the name).

The controls here let you change the category of those images to obtain effects during the game.

The first control of the row (Image), let you exchange the image of a token and its handout image. Not too useful for a character, but it enables you to give two images to an object and change from one to the other. For exemple, you can have a lorry with an outside image and an inside one showing its contents. The two images must have the same size.
The second control (Portrait) let you exchange the portrait and the handout of a token. It lets you change a character from a charming old lady into an horrible ghoul. Your players will love that. The two portraits must have the same size.

Next row of controls (Maps) let you manipulate the elements on the map.
Before anything else, always check the layer you are on, before selecting, moving or manipulating anything on the map. It shall save you a lot of frustating moments.


First control (O H) let the GM move a selected feature from the layer Objects to the layer Hidden, which makes it invisible to the players, but still visible to the GM. Doing it again shall make the reverse operation (from Hidden to Objects).

The second control (PCs) let the GM move all the tokens that are tagged as PCs, from the current map to another map.
Third control (Select) let the GM move all the selected tokens from the current map to another map.
The last two controls (Z- et Z+) enable you to change the position of elements stacked together and that are sometimes difficult to select or drag because they cover each others.
It also gives you the possibility to stack different parts of a structure (the decks of a ship for exemple) and go from one to the other.


The last row lets you associate some effects (lights or areas) to tokens on the map.
The first one (Areas) let you associate a template to a character or an object. Mostly useful for area effects like explosions.
The Lighting button lets you associate à kind of light to a character (you can see the torchlight effect above).
The X control removes the lights and areas associated with a token.


-Invisible-Players view-


-Invisible-GM view-

Controls Invis et Vis make a token respectively invisible or visible. On the player's screen the token disappear (or re-appear); on the GM's screen, the token receives a small mark (see above) to show the GM that the token is not visible to the PCs.

Finally, it is important to note that only the edges/hindrances/powers of the Savage Worlds Explorer's Edition are integrated in the framework.
So, if you must add edges/hindrances/powers from supplements or from your own worlds, you must add the new edge/hindrance/power
If, for exemple, you want to add something called Code of Honor, you must:

In the properties list:
- declare the new property:
exemple: CodeofHonor:0

- add it to the line of edges or hindrances or powers
exemple: [r: if( CodeofHonor>0, " Code of Honor", "")]

In the macros:
in the macro "Input", you must add it among the edges or hindrances or powers:
exemple: "CodeofHonor|" + CodeofHonor + "|Code of honor|CHECK",

That's all, you don't even have to understand how it works if you do it correctly (it should be entered as the others elements of the same category).
In the exemples above CodeofHonor is the name that Maptool shall use and Code of Honor is the name as it shall appear on the macros windows and on the character sheet.

Having some free hours this weekend, I begun photoshoping the stuff I need to play the scenario "Don't drink the water" for Savage Worlds. To avoid spoilers, let's just say that, at the beginning of the scenario, the characters can encounter the french foreign legion. So, you'll find here two maps, one with a trail in the desert and another with a small house used by the legionnaries as a post or bivouac. I have also included the image I am using for desert background. There are two tokens one of a legionnary private and one of a NCO. And, of course, there is the wagon (with and without canvas) used by the PCs. All the maps, tokens, etc... are made for being used in a VTT (Maptool for me) at 128 pixels/square. So if you use other sizes, you should probably rescale them. I use 128 px/square but I generally display the map at around 60-70%; this way, I can zoom in without losing too much quality. If you use the drawings here at under 50% (either by rescaling or zooming out) most details shall become too small and quality will suffer. I have tried to keep a consistent comics-like look for the maps, tokens and portraits. I hope you'll like it. Anyway, here is the zipped file. Mon framework Maptool pour Savage Worlds Explorer's Edition

Ce petit billet est rédigé en français. Il n'y aurait pas eu beaucoup de sens à rédiger en anglais la présentation et le mode d'emploi d'un framework qui est en français.

Maptool est un programme gratuit de Virtual Tabletop. En gros une table de jeu virtuelle destinée au jeu de rôle.
Notez bien que contrairement à l'accent qui est généralement mis sur l'usage en ligne de Maptool (et des programmes VTT en général), c'est aussi (surtout?) un outil fabuleux pour jouer de la façon "normale", en face à face, avec des joueurs réunis autour d'une table.

Maptool n'est, au départ, destiné à aucun jeu en particulier (si vous utilisez le programme tel quel, c'est juste une carte pour déplacer des pions). Il est cependant possible d'adapter précisément Maptool au jeu que vous utilisez, et à la pratique que vous en avez, en créant un framework.
C'est un framework que j'ai créé pour utiliser Savage Worlds dans mon groupe de jeu que je vous présente ici.
Maptool peut être téléchargé ici.
Vous trouverez des explications en français pour l'utilisation de Maptool ici.

Tout d'abord, il faut que je précise que j'utilise Maptool exclusivement pour jouer en face à face, avec des joueurs réels, et non pas pour mener des parties en ligne. Je me sers de Maptool pour montrer la situation à mes joueurs et pour enregistrer plus facilement les données du jeu.

Le framework (c-à-d l'ensemble des commandes automatisées que j'ai programmées) reflète donc cet usage; et, une série de choses qui pourraient être automatisées pour du jeu en ligne (par exemple le tirage de cartes d'initiative) se font dans mon groupe de façon normale.

Si vous préférez un framework plus automatisé, je vous recommande celui de Savage Troll qui vous permettra d'effectuer la quasi totalité des manipulations à l'écran.

Voilà à quoi ressemble l'écran de Maptool en utilisant mon framework (vous pourrez trouver les pions utilisés dans cet exemple sur le blog, et la carte utilisée est l'oeuvre de Billiam Bamble et est disponible ici):

Comme vous pouvez le voir, le fait de placer la souris sur un pion fait apparaitre une illustration et quelques informations. Le terrain du jeu (dont on ne voit qu'une fraction ici) occupe la quasi totalité de l'écran et une colonne sur la gauche reprend les boutons des macros permettant de gérer le jeu.

Voyons un peu à quoi servent ces différents boutons.


Le premier bouton (Fiche de personnage) permet de faire apparaitre la fiche de personnage du pion sélectionné. Voilà par exemple la fiche de personnage de la dame en rouge entraperçue un peu plus haut:

Le second bouton(Input) permet de remplir ou de modifier cette fiche de personnage. Après avoir cliqué sur le bouton, il suffit de parcourir les catégories dans la fenêtre qui s'ouvre alors, et de cocher ou remplir les différents champs qui se présentent.
Les boutons (Blessures, Fatigue, Pouvoir et Destin) suivants permettent de modifier l'état du personnage en gérant les caractéristiques qui évoluent durant le jeu.
Le fait d'augmenter les points de blessure ou de fatigue peut entrainer automatiquement l'affichage de certains effets sur les personnages (par exemple un héros sera "Out" après trois blessures, un simple NPC sera éliminé après une seule,...). De plus, les malus seront affichés parmi les caractéristiques des personnages ainsi que dans la fenêtre à côté du portrait..

Cependant, afin de laisser un maximum de liberté au MJ, il lui est aussi possible de déclencher l'apparition de ces effets ou de les supprimer en utilisant les boutons de la section suivante, Etats.
Comme vous pouvez voir, il est aussi possible d'attribuer ou d'effacer l'état de choc qui est très utilisé dans Savage Worlds.

Voilà ce à quoi ressemblent graphiquement ces différents états:
Le Out correspond à la mise hors de combat par blessure ou par fatigue pour les héros. Cet état peut aussi être attribué directement par le MJ selon ce qui s'est passé dans son scénario.

La mort correspond à la mise hors de combat des NPCs ordinaires, ou il peut être activé par le MJ pour les héros selon les résultats et les effets des blessures.

L'état de choc peut résulter de nombreuses circonstances dans les règles de Savage Worlds. Il appartient donc au MJ de le gérer.

Les deux boutons suivants, de la catégorie Apparence permettent de gérer le portrait et le pion d'un personnage ou d'un objet.
Pour comprendre leur utilisation, il faut savoir que trois images peuvent être associées à un pion:
-l'image, à savoir le pion tel qu'il apparait sur la carte
-le portrait, qui apparait lorsque le pion est survolé
-un handout, une image qu'on peut faire apparaitre avec des informations supplémentaires (par exemple une lettre ou un objet que porterait le personnage).

Les boutons permettent ici de changer la catégorie de ces images pour obtenir des effets en jeu.

Le premier bouton (Image), permet d'échanger l'image du pion et le portrait.
Ce qui n'a pas trop d'utilité pour des personnages, mais cela me permet d'attribuer deux images à un objet et de passer de l'une à l'autre.
Par exemple, un chariot peut avoir deux images, l'une bâchée et l'autre non, ce qui me permet de cacher ou de découvrir l'intérieur du chariot.

Le second bouton (Portrait) permet d'échanger le portrait et le handout d'un pion. Ce qui permet, par exemple, de faire passer l'apparence d'un personnage d'une vieille dame tranquille à une sorcière grimaçante. Effet garanti.

La série de boutons suivants (Cartes) permet de manipuler des éléments présents sur la carte.

Le premier bouton (O H) permet de faire passer un élément du décor, du calque Objet au calque Caché, ce qui le rend invisible sur l'écran des joueurs, mais toujours visible sur celui du MJ. Ré-appuyer sur le bouton effectue la manipulation inverse.

Le second bouton (PCs) permet de déplacer tous les pions, qui ont été définis comme PCs, de la carte actuelle à une autre carte.

Le troisième bouton (Select) permet de déplacer tous les pions sélectionnés de la carte actuelle à une autre carte.

Les deux pions suivants (Z- et Z+) permettent, lorsque plusieurs éléments de décor se chevauchent, de renvoyer l'élément sélectionné vers l'arrière-plan ou l'avant-plan.
Ce qui permet, par exemple, d'empiler plusieurs étages d'une même structure (les ponts d'un bateau par exemple) et de passer de l'un à l'autre.

La dernière série de boutons permet d'afficher les effets (lumières ou templates) sur la carte.
Le premier de ces boutons (Eclairage) permet d'associer un éclairage à un pion ou un objet, ce qui permet de déterminer la zone qu'il peut voir.
Le second de ces boutons (Effets) permet d'associer à un pion ou un objet un des templates d'effet prévus par les règles du jeu. Ce qui permet, par exemple de déterminer la zone d'effet d'une explosion ou d'un sort.
Le cinquième bouton (X) supprime l'éclairage ou la zone d'effet associé à un pion.

Les bouton Invis et Vis rendent respectivement invisible et visible un pion. Sur l'écran des joueurs le pion disparait (ou ré-apparait); sur l'écran du MJ, le pion se voit attribuer un symbole permettant au MJ de se rendre compte qu'il n'est plus visible pour les joueurs.

Enfin, notez bien que le framework que je fournis ici ne contient que les éléments des règles de base de Savage Worlds.

Pour intégrer un nouvel avantage/handicap/pouvoir provenant d'un supplément ou imaginé par le GM, il faut:

Dans la liste des propriétés:
définir une nouvelle propriété:
exemple: CodeofHonor:0

ajouter à la ligne de la propriété Handicaps ou Avantages ou Pouvoirs:
exemple: [r: if( CodeofHonor>0, " Code d'honneur", "")]

Dans les macros:
dans la macro "Input", ajouter parmi les avantages ou handicaps ou pouvoirs:
exemple: "CodeofHonor|" + CodeofHonor + "|Code d'honneur|CHECK",

Et c'est tout!

Dans les exemples précédents CodeofHonor est le nom de la propriété tel qu'il est utilisé par Maptool et Code d'honneur est le nom qui apparaitra dans les fenêtres des macros et sur la feuille de personnage.
Les avantages, handicaps et compétences des règles de base sont déjà intégrées dans le framework.
